Revision as of 19:45, 27 May 2013
Cool Brian, a Mentor For Young Boys is a mentorship incorporation with different "Brians" working for them. Most Brians are college students or have just gotten out of college. They get paid to hang out with "growing boys." The main idea is that all the Cool Brians have to be responsible so it rubs off on the boys they spend time with. Any irresponsible activity would probably get them fired.
Plot
Rowley's parents hired a Cool Brian employee for Rowley (who was rather old for it but due to his childish behavior he was very happy with it). Rowley was seen playing catch in his front yard with an employee. On his regular employee's day off, he played with a different "Brian", but, as Greg Heffley noted, Rowley didn't seem to notice.
Rowley's relationship with the company presumably came to an end after falsely believing he could "catch puberty" from the Cool Brians, because Rowley says he is scared of catching puberty.
Relationships
Rowley Jefferson
Brian is, as Greg puts it, sort of a "big brother for hire" whose job is to become a boy's "best friend," but Brian is mainly doing his job and does not really have strong feelings for Rowley. Rowley doesn't seem to notice, however. At one point in time, an entirely different "Brian" was seen playing catch with Rowley, but Rowley didn't care.
Greg Heffley
Greg is actually quite jealous of Brian, because he was at first Rowley's "mentor" until Brian came along. But Greg's supposed "mentoring" was mainly teaching Rowley childish pranks, which is probably part of the reason Rowley's family hired "Cool" Brian.
